Saudi Pro League: Moroccan goalkeeper Yassine Bounou wins Player of the Month in January

Moroccan goalkeeper Yassine Bounou has been awarded the Saudi Pro League Player of the Month for January, recognizing his outstanding performances for Al-Hilal. Since joining the Saudi giants from Sevilla, the 32-year-old has been a game-changer between the posts. Language barrier the reason why I stopped representing Ghana – Emmanuel Adebayor

Former Togolese international Emmanuel Adebayor has revealed why he didn’t continue to play for Ghana despite early opportunities at the junior level. According to the former Arsenal and Manchester City striker, he had the opportunity to represent Ghana at the junior level but struggled with communication in camp. Nigeria’s Kenneth Omeruo parts ways with Kasimpasa

Nigeria international Kenneth Omeruo has mutually agreed to terminate his contract with Turkish side Kasimpasa, according to reports from Completesports.com. The decision marks the end of his tenure at the club, following a series of events that led to the agreement. Senegal set to face Chad in 2026 Women’s AFCON qualifier

Senegal will meet Chad on February 21 as part of the first round of qualifying for the 2026 Women’s Africa Cup of Nations (AFCON). Pinnick gains prominence despite COSAFA and CECAFA endorsement of rivals

Despite the joint endorsement of Andrew Kamanga and Souleiman Hassan Waberi by COSAFA and the Council for East and Central Africa Football Associations, individual football associations are still at liberty to vote as they deem fit, a factor that has greatly enhanced Amaju Pinnick’s chances in the race for a FIFA Council seat. Omar Marmoush named Eintracht Frankfurt’s best player of January

Omar Marmoush has been awarded the Best Player of the Month trophy for January 2025 by Eintracht Frankfurt, despite no longer being part of the German club. The 25-year-old Egyptian international received the honour following a stellar month of performances before his departure to join Premier League side Manchester City. Cameroonian opinion divided over Fourteen’s appointment as kit supplier for Indomitable Lions

The decision by the Cameroon Football Federation (Fecafoot) to appoint Fourteen as the new kit supplier for the Indomitable Lions has sparked significant debate among Cameroonian football fans and pundits alike. Ivorian Ange Ahoussou joins Rapid SK in Austria on four-year deal

Ivorian defender Ange Ahoussou has completed a move to Austrian Premier League side Rapid SK, signing a four-year contract with the club. Mehdi Nafti set to take over as head coach of Tunisia

Mehdi Nafti is on the verge of being named the new head coach of the Tunisian national team, with negotiations between the involved parties reportedly nearing completion. Ghana international Jeffrey Schlupp ‘super excited’ to join Celtic

Ghana international Jeffrey Schlupp has described his move to Celtic as a dream come true and expressed his desire to accomplish “great things” with the Scottish champions.
